Legal Question in Personal Injury in Illinois

I was in a minor car accident. No injuries at scene. Other party said they would not report it to insurance if I paid 300.00. I am willing to pay this but I am worried about them coming back and asking for more or filing a claim at a later time. What should I do?

They need to sign a proper, full release for any claims of bodily injury or property damage, which would also include a statement that they and they alone have sole ownership rights to the damaged vehicle.
